Public Transport
The historical city centre of Verona is quite compact, and several of the city's main sights are within easy walking distance from the centre, so many visitors to Verona decide to explore Verona mainly by foot. Still, the public transport system is very good. Azienda Mobilita e Trasporti di Verona (AMT) (tel: (045) 887 1111; website: www.amt.it) operates a network of more than 20 bus routes with frequent and reliable services throughout Verona. Daily bus passes are available. The AMT buses are blue, while the regional buses operated by Azienda Provinciale Transporti Verona (tel: (045) 8057911; website: www.aptv.it) are orange.
Taxis
There are several taxi ranks throughout the city including at the train station and at Piazza Bra. Many taxi drivers do not respond to attempts at hailing their taxi on the street. To pre-book a taxi try Taxi & Autoblu (tel: (045) 858 1403) or Unione Radiotaxi (tel: (045) 800 4528).
Car Hire
There are numerous car hire companies operating in Verona. Alamo (tel: (045) 987 660; website: www.alamo.com), Avis (tel: (045) 987571; website: www.avis.com), Europcar (tel: (045) 600477; website: www.europcar.com) and Hertz (tel: (045) 861 9042; website: www.hertz.com) are among the car hire companies represented.
Bicycle Hire
Bicycle hire is available from El Pedal Scaligero (tel: 333 536 7770) at Piazza Bra from April to September. The cycling club Amici della Bicicletta di Verona (tel: (045) 800 4443; website: www.amicidellabicicletta.it) organises various cycling trips and excursions.
